The UCLA Center for Economic History invites scholars who work in 
economic history to apply to come spend a year at UCLA, participate 
in the intellectual life of the economic history group, work on their 
own research projects, and teach a course if desired. Recipients must 
hold the Ph.D. or equivalent degree but can come from any discipline 
and work on any subject, geographic area, or period of economic 
history. Recent Ph.D.s are especially encouraged to apply. Successful 
applicants must be in residence at UCLA for the academic year and 
participate in the Center's weekly workshop and proseminar. 
Compensation will depend on current salary and other sources of 
funding and whether or not the person teaches. To apply, please send 
a CV, short research proposal, and representative article or other 
publication to Naomi Lamoreaux via email at Lamoreaux at econ.ucla.edu. 
We will also need at least two letters of recommendation. There is no 
application deadline, but we will begin reviewing applications on May 
19. UCLA is an affirmative action / equal opportunity employer and 
has a strong commitment to the achievement of excellence and 
diversity among its faculty and staff.
